canvas vg: null initialization for safety.
authorHermet Park <chuneon.park@samsung.com>
Mon, 30 Mar 2020 12:30:08 +0000 (21:30 +0900)
committerJongmin Lee <jm105.lee@samsung.com>
Mon, 30 Mar 2020 20:54:22 +0000 (05:54 +0900)
src/lib/evas/canvas/efl_canvas_vg_object.c

index f008da3..bd43b7c 100644 (file)
@@ -460,7 +460,7 @@ _evas_vg_render(Evas_Object_Protected_Data *obj, Efl_Canvas_Vg_Object_Data *pd,
              //For recovery context
              //FIXME: It may occur async issue?
              int px, py, pw, ph, pstride;
-             void *ppixels;
+             void *ppixels = NULL;
              ector_buffer_size_get(ector, &pw, &ph);
              ector_buffer_pixels_get(ector, &ppixels, &px, &ph, &pstride);
              Efl_Gfx_Colorspace pcspace = ector_buffer_cspace_get(ector);